As
many of you know PSEA recently purchased two K-9's
for DPS and after the dogs arrived in the State,
PSEA and DPS conducted a naming campaign including
elementary and middle school children in the areas
where the K-9's will be assigned and including PSEA
member's children throughout the State. We received
hundreds, and possibly thousands, of entries from
interested children.
Congratulations go to Ashley Lantz of Fairbanks and
Aaron Cox of Palmer for the winning entries. After
hours of sorting through entries and meetings of the
PSEA Naming Committee there were a number of
finalists with the winning entries being as follows:
Fairbanks --
Duncan; in memory of Trooper Troy Duncan
who was killed in the line of duty in the Fairbanks
area (submitted by Ashley Lantz)
Palmer -- Roelle;
in memory of Trooper Hans Roelle who was killed in
the line of duty in the Palmer area (submitted by
Aaron Cox)
The
names were reviewed and approved by AST Capt.
Mallard who expressed appreciation for the
thoughtfulness of the names.
